Key fobs today can do more than simply unlock your car and allow it to start. They can also serve as a deterrent to theft. This added complexity can make them costly to replace in the event they break or are lost.

You can get a traditional key made at a hardware store or locksmith. However, you'll need to bring the original key.

key car repair  of the most frequent reasons for a car key fob not function is the battery is dead. It will eventually wear out, and you'll need to replace it. This is particularly true for push-to-start vehicles, in which the key fob is essential to start the engine of the car. It is crucial to be aware of the signs that the battery in the fob is dying so that you can replace it before it completely stops working.

If your key fob has lost its signal range and you're having trouble getting close enough to your car to unlock it, it's an indication that the battery is depleted. You can fix the issue by replacing the key fob's battery. There are a few different methods to do this but you must always choose high-quality replacement batteries. This will help to ensure that the new battery has an extended life span than the older one.

You can change the battery of your key fob at home. Some people go to a car dealership or repair shop. To start, press the chrome button on the back of your key fob to let go of the key blade that is made of metal inside. The metal key can be removed and the case reopened to reveal the circuit board and buttons. Use a small flathead screwdriver to cut off the metal key and take out the old battery. Place a new CR2032 battery in its place. Make sure the positive and negative sides are the same as the old battery.

After replacing the battery, reconnect the internal components and test the fob to ensure everything works. It's also recommended to re-program your vehicle after changing the battery so that it can recognize the new fob.

Smart Key Replacement

In recent years, car lock and key repairs have become high-tech. Even the newest automobiles have key fobs or smart keys to prevent theft. They also make it difficult for thieves to gain entry into your vehicle. These keys require special software to replace or add. However, these advanced car keys aren't immune to problems. They can be damaged by physical wear or even stop working altogether.

A locksmith with the right expertise can restore your smart key's functionality regardless of whether it's intermittently working or you have lost the key. The keys have a tiny computer that communicates with the computer of the vehicle to ensure that the appropriate key is used to start the car. In the majority of cases, these devices can be programmed again with the code that comes with the original key.
